Output 21740fc53492152115d9131ec5a7302b084c8c3a80a3502a8ff20f12ff404d33:1

value
18535000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cef524d10b1bd8342f472a2b126c007fcf25429 OP_EQUALVERIFY OP_CHECKSIG
address
1M9CMYyK75aMTig1oa49KrNCgCsQ3HtGHs
transaction
21740fc53492152115d9131ec5a7302b084c8c3a80a3502a8ff20f12ff404d33
spent
true